In this mini-series we are digging into the factual information you've requested, and that I feel you need to know. Learn the fundamentals around what is happening in your body during perimenopause and this transitional time. Become more in tune with your bodies rhythms, support your hormonal health, become an advocate, and educator for your daughters future health.
Today we are digging into the lifecycle of menses, phases of pre- and peri-, and Progesterone. What to expect:
-Understanding the differences and overlap in Premenopause and Perimenopause.
-Phases of your cycle from day 1 to the end.
-Defining Progesterone.
-Symptoms of high vs. low Progesterone.
-Tips to track your cycle.
